About Kalohexis
Kalohexis is a clinical-stage biotechnology company shaping the next era of metabolic disease care by harnessing the melanocortin (MC) system, the body's natural regulator of metabolic homeostasis, to help people live healthier lives. Kalohexis' first- and best-in-class therapeutic peptides are designed to safely and effectively drug central melanocortin-3 and -4 receptors (MC3R/MC4R) to treat many metabolic disorders. Kalohexis' lead pipeline programs are 710GO, an oral dual MC3R/MC4R agonist to induce healthier, more durable weight loss in general obesity, and mifomelatide, a dual MC3R/MC4R antagonist to treat cachexia in patients with advanced cancers.
